Since I only had one class today I decided to go on adventures.  Namely going to the hardware store to see if they restocked their welding gloves...they had not.

Defeated and without any magical heat proof gloves, I made my way through the plaza to Barnes and Noble.  Going and reading beading books there has become a beloved pass time of mine.  I think someday I should probably actually buy one, but I pay for a coffee and then the guilt tends to subside.

I was reading a particularly awesome earring book called The Earring Style Book by Stephanie A. Wells and I got tons of new ideas.  I wanted to make sure to name drop her book because I made earrings very similar to some in her book and want to give credit where credit is due.  Here are the little gems:


In the book, she embellishes frames like this gold circle with beads in a pattern.  Her patterns consist mostly of columns of beads with tallest column in the middle and then tapering off on either side.

Honestly, I attempted to do it the way she did but the beads had a mind of their own.  My pattern started to seriously lean to one side and all I could do was embrace it.  Now that it's all said and done, I absolutely love the result.



You know how some of the best inventions were accidents?  Well here's my happy accident.
